The Autonomous Database Team is responsible for building the cloud service framework powering various Oracle Autonomous Database cloud services, including Autonomous Data Warehouse (ADW) and Autonomous Transaction Processing (ATP). The framework automates deployment, scaling and management of databases in the cloud. It is built on top of Oracle's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) Layer. The autonomous database cloud service framework features APIs to handle all lifecycle management operations of databases. It also performs operations autonomously based on internal and external events. The team has the unique opportunity to make significant contributions to the full stack of Oracle technology, from database kernel to cloud service platform and to customer-facing portals. The Autonomous Database Security group at Oracle is responsible for developing database security technologies that provide defense-in-depth for sensitive business data. We are the first in the industry to come up with innovative technologies such as SQL Firewall, Real Application Security, Unified and Conditional Audit, Database Vault, Multi-factor Authorization, Transparent Data Encryption, Fine-Grained Auditing, Multi-level Database security, and data classification, integrating a wide spectrum of security technologies. We pride ourselves in building technologies that are transparent to the applications that use the database, adds negligible overhead, and integrates well with existing cloud infrastructure. Homeland security, cloud hosting, retail, financial, defense and healthcare are among the industries using the offerings produced by our group. We are working in exciting areas of database access controls, database auditing, compliance controls, key management, data privacy, secure configuration and more.
